UAH Garners Program's Most All-GSC Honorees Since 2004 Campaign

11/19/2019 1:00:00 PM

BIRMINGHAM, Ala. | The Gulf South Conference unveiled its 2019 volleyball season awards, and The University of Alabama in Huntsville volleyball team was represented by Isabelle Barnes and Abby Brooks as First Team All-GSC as well as Kendall Scharbert as Second Team All-GSC.
 
Barnes records her second straight First Team All-GSC honor, while both Brooks and Scharbert collect their first all-conference awards. This is the most All-GSC awardees from UAH since the 2004 campaign.
 
A native of Madison, Alabama, Barnes has been a leader on both sides of the ball for the Chargers again this season as she leads the GSC with 142 total blocks and is fifth in the conference with a team-best .311 hitting percentage. Barnes additionally ranks second on the roster with a career-high 320 kills in 2019.
 
Brooks has put together a career year in her junior campaign with a roster-best 328 kills and 2.67 kills per set average, as she also boasts 313 digs to rate second on the team. This season, the Huntsville native has accumulated eight double-doubles with digs and kills.
 
Scharbert was also a strong presence on both offense and defense in her sophomore season, ranking in the top four on the roster with 201 kills, a .297 hitting percentage and 78 total blocks. Scharbert's .297 hitting percentage rates sixth overall in the GSC entering the conference tournament this weekend.
 
The Chargers look ahead to the 2019 Gulf South Conference Volleyball Championships in Pensacola, Florida, on the campus of No. 1 seed West Florida this weekend. As the second seed, UAH has a bye in the initial two rounds of the tournament before a 4:30 p.m. matchup on Saturday against the winner of Auburn Montgomery/Valdosta State and West Georgia.
